Speaking of non starters, I figured I would have a look at the electrics after all, the non starting issue should be cheap to sort out. So I hooked up a battery and discovered that Oscar appears to be Scandinavian spec with permanently lit headlights?!

Firstly I decided to simplify things under the bonnet, a dodgy looking after market alarm had been fitted and there appeared to be random wires and scotch locks all over the place.

The alarm was unceremoniously un scotch locked from the loom and binned. Then there was the accuspark dizzy and the odd wires going between that and the coil. As a temporary measure I disconnected the coil and found the original connections, I also found a broken connection to the alternator and finally after checking and re checking the wiring diagram, reconnected the feed for the headlights to the correct point on the fuse box so that switch on and off like normal.
Having said all that I still don't have power to the coil (the original feed is dead), the indicators, the washers and wipers or the interior fan. Trying to find the common fault is quite tricky but I'm getting there slowly, I suspect its either in the ignition barrel or possibly were the power feed through tye starter/solenoid.

Today I have been mostly looking at the mysterious lack of indicators, washers and general electrical oddness. I decided to strip out the dash, to do this first you have to remove the centre air vents, I was surprised to find this behind them..

In the red circle is the hazard switch, I suspect as it had stopped working a previous owner had decide to hide it in the dash and blank off the switch hole! Maybe an MOT get around.
Anyway on with the strip! The dash is held in place by three captive bolts in the top, accessible from underneath on the sides and through the air vent hole for the middle one. And its also held on with two screws just above the centre console.
I must admit these screws were awkward, I do wonder what order it was put together in?



Doing something like that is weirdly satisfying, although I seem to have gone a bit forwards and ever so slightly backwards again. I have determined that the circuit for the wiper works but the unit doesn't, actually it gets quite hot refusing to work.
The indicators are inop because the flasher unit is missing. Some of the dash lights don't work because the bulbs have gone dull over time (but some don't have power and yet appear to be on the same circuit?) and the ignition light has crumbled off the end of its feed wire, good enough reason not to work.
At least I can now test and re test all the connections, now I have access but its slow work, that will probably be it for this weekend, as I need a few parts before I go any further.

Fuel, sparks, air?! So last week we had a strong spark, air is a given but no fuel. A new fuel pump arrived and on Saturday morning I got busy and fitted it. These things are never dead straight forward, this new part has its earth connection in a different place and the old wire doesn't reach, so I had to make a new one.. Also one of the fuel hoses broke off, to be fair they probably all want replacing but that's a job for another weekend.
Shiny!

We now have fuel at the carbs. So at that point I reconnected the battery and tried a test start.... Nope
Checked the timing (position of the rotor arm against TDC) and it wasn't were it ought to be. So I set about trying to static time the engine. I got no were fast, actually I spent ages on it, checking and re checking things, reading up articles on the interwebs like you do. I could not find a logical way to find the static point with this electronic set up and I couldn't get it to fire or even miss fire at all. I have decided that the car will be going back to points, it may be old fashioned but at least I understand and can fix it!

Absent the V5 or VIN plate, and assuming it's still the original, you will find a date stamp on the bottom of the gearbox.
It's not easy though because it's stamped on the milled land between the rear rubber mounts.

Its the weekend so time for another update. I decided to start at the bottom and work my way up and only cut out so much at a time, I don't want any issues with the car losing rigidity (probably unlikely but why take the risk?)
Firstly I cut out the bottom panel, it had rusted through..


Fishing around I found Tom's Knob (a wierd rubber tube thing which lets water out of the air vent, just in front of the windscreen) was loose, the metal pipe its attached to had bunged up with dirt and rotted off. This had let water into the area below the heater, causing the rust issue.
Thanks to another project I was working on, I have some spare ready painted sheet steel lying around. So I cut it roughly to shape and offered it up.

A bit more trimming, filing and swearing later and..


I then tacked it into place with my MIG, working from the inside out, eventually got around to the front were I plug welded and tacked initially..

Then got a half decent seem weld going..
.
I am going to seem weld it under neath but I need to remove the gearbox to do that, so that will probably be next weekend. After that I can start working my way up and actually sort the bits I spotted before I took the heater out.
